According to SAMHSA, an evidence-based practice is a practice that is based on rigorous research and has demonstrated effectiveness in … WebOct 16, 2024 · Evidence-Based Practice. The term evidence-based practice (EBP) was used initially in relation to medicine, but has since been adopted by many fields including education, child welfare, mental heath, and criminal justice. The Institute of Medicine (2001) defines evidence-based medicine as the integration of best researched evidence and …

Evidence-based treatments for substance use disorder can reduce substance use, related health harms (for example, infectious disease transmission), and overdose deaths.
